The Stress Fracture

In March 2009, I was running on the treadmill and felt a slight pain in my foot. By the time I got to mile 10 the pain got worse and my foot was swollen. I was stuck in a boot for 3 months with no running! I had a bad stress fracture in my right foot.

At the time I was in the best shape, running my fastest at every run. Which is what eventually wore me down.

Tonight I started running on the treadmill and felt a pain familiar to the one I experienced Last March. But at least this time I stopped right away. I went home, iced, elevated my foot, and took ibuprofen.

I may not run for about a week. I'd rather not run for a week than not run for 3 months!!

After work I went to the gym and did an ab routine that my lovely husband (who is also a personal trainer at the gym) put together. Basically there are 4 ab workouts that run continously in 15 second increments. So it goes as follows:

crunches for 15 seconds, reverse crunches for 15, V-Ups for 15 seconds, and crunch rows with a body bar for 15 seconds. Repeat but do 30 seconds, 45 seconds, and then 60 seconds. Your abs will be fried!! Hopefully this routine will put me closer and closer to that 6 pack resolution!
